DC Showcase (Soundtrack) by Jeremy Zuckerman, Benjamin Wynn [The Track Team] - Review
DC Doldrums
Review by Marius Masalar
One would imagine that superheroes would make for a great musical inspiration. Indeed, if past scores have been any indication, it seems like an easy assumption to make — even outside of the feature film world. Take Christopher Drake’s material for films like Batman: Under the Hood as an example. Whatever magic inspiration was being channeled there seems to have flown over the heads of JEREMY ZUCKERMAN & BENJAMIN WYNN, whose collected material from SUPERMAN/SHAZAM: THE RETURN OF BLACK ADAM and other DC original animated shorts (JONAH HEX, GREEN ARROW, and THE SPECTRE) is frustratingly lackluster and makes for an uneven and unsatisfying listening experience.
Skipping over the negligible “WB Logo” (1) stinger to the “DC Showcase Main Title” (2) gives us a good sense of what’s to come. The synthy opening pushes into what promises to be a strong and engaging theme; mysterious and colourful. Unfortunately, as soon as we expect it to actually start, it ends with a twinkly flourish. Make note of that feeling of flattened anticipation because you’ll be revisiting it a lot throughout this album. “Black Adam” (3) is a dark 5-note theme for the villain that’s presented once in the low strings and woodwinds before the cue hammers itself out with percussive hits after a mere 40 seconds. So much for tension. The mood takes a sharp turn with “Billy Batson” (4), a cheerful and light track that presents a simplistic but effective and pleasant characterization of Billy. It’s also the first track on the album thus far that’s longer than a minute, so the ideas have a bit of time to breathe and develop.

Jeremy Zuckerman & Benjamin Wynn Release DC Showcase Soundtrack
JEREMY ZUCKERMAN & BENJAMIN WYNN RELEASE DC SHOWCASE SOUNDTRACK
LOS ANGELES (Feb. 15, 2011) - Jeremy Zuckerman and Benjamin Wynn, a.k.a. The Track Team, announced the release of their DC Showcase animated short scores to “The Spectre,” “Green Arrow,” “Jonah Hex” and “Superman/Shazam: The Return of Black Adam” today as a limited edition release of 1000 units. This is the first soundtrack release for The Track Team.
“We’re so happy to be able to make this music available to fans of the DC Showcase series. The stylistic breadth of this project is very wide… I think there'll be something for nearly everyone here," said Zuckerman.
In addition to the DC Showcase series, Zuckerman and Wynn are the force behind the music and sound for all three seasons of Nickelodeon's Peabody Award winning TV show “Avatar: the Last Airbender.” The Track Team coined the show's signature sound by composing for the “Avatar: the Last Airbender” television series, for which they were nominated for a Golden Reel .
The duo has long been advocating for their music’s release, and to that end they have a fan-made petition to release their score to Nickelodeon’s “Avatar the Last Airbender” that has collected over 13,000 signatures.
“Our first soundtrack release is a career milestone for both of us, and we couldn’t be happier,” said Wynn, “I hope that it is the beginning of many album releases from The Track Team.”
About The Track Team
The Track Team is a music and sound design production company in Los Angeles, California, co-founded by Jeremy Zuckerman and Benjamin Wynn. Since 2004, the Track Team has been a purveyor of artistically and technologically innovative audio for television, film, commercials and video games. The duo has been nominated for two Golden Reel Awards for their work on the TV series “Avatar: the Last Airbender,” (2008), and “Jonah Hex” (2011).
